Latest Patents

Among Marcotrigiano's latest innovations are his patents related to compositions and methods for identifying and sorting antigen-specific B cells. These disclosures focus on constructs useful in expressing biotinylated monomers and tetramers derived from these monomers. Specifically, he provides constructs that express biotinylated antigen monomers, featuring viral proteins from the ectodomain of the Hepatitis C Virus (HCV) envelope glycoprotein E2 or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V) gp140. His methodologies enhance the identification and isolation of antigen-specific B cells and facilitate cloning antibodies, marking a significant advancement in therapeutic applications.
